Gmina Czemierniki is a rural gmina (administrative district) in Radzyà  County, Lublin Voivodeship, in eastern Poland. Its seat is the village of Czemierniki, which lies approximately south of Radzyà  Podlaski and north of the regional capital Lublin.
The gmina covers an area of , and as of 2006 its total population is 4,648.
Gmina Czemierniki contains the villages and settlements of Beà Âczàc, Czemierniki, Lichty, NiewÃÂgà Âosz, Skoki, Stoczek, Stójka and Wygnanów.
Gmina Czemierniki is bordered by the town of Radzyà  Podlaski and by the gminas of Borki, Ostrówek, Radzyà  Podlaski, Siemieà  and Wohyà Â.
